Parameters Recognition and Dynamic Analysis for a Numerical Control Milling Machine Main Spindle Joint

Guo Sheng

Open publisher page 0 citations

Abstract

Basing in the damping modal analysis theory foundation,has used the finite element analysis software ANSYS 8.0 parameterizing modeling and the optimized design module carries on the computation,unifies with the experiment to the main spindle joint parameter carries on the recognition.It has achieved the satisfactory effect.And using its recognition result,carries on the main spindle dynamic analysis,will instruct the later main spindle components using the dynamic analysis result the main spindle design.
